Confronted with the task of keeping our children fruitfully engaged, and finding some peaceful moments for ourselves too, all we need to do is sort through the necessary, the somewhat necessary and absolutely not necessary tasks of the day.
Picture
Luckily for us, order is what children love subconsciously and creating that order is up to us. Believe me, each one of us is capable. 

Here are a few tricks that might help:
  1. Work with a timetable. You can download a sample timetable below. Each person’s situation is unique and a sample timetable cannot be a “one-size-fits-all” template. But it is an idea.
  2. Put away the ever-distracting, time-guzzling cellphone and screen devices while you work with your children. It is hardly surprising how time slips away unnoticed when you steal a glance at the screen- of any kind.  
  3. Evaluate your day once you have put your children down for the day. This will help you plan tomorrow.

Here’s to a more engaging time with our kids!
